With over one hundred musicians, we perform Eine Alpensinfonie . Together the orchestra describes a sublime mountain journey, which from the silence of night, to a misty morning, past flowers, hunters and rustling vegetation, leads you to the mountaintop. It storms, the stars sparkle and the snow is cold, but the view takes your breath away. In a special collaboration with the Royal Conservatoire The Hague, join us students to tell this story in 22 parts. Majestic is the key word, in both the stateliness of the mountain world, and through the massive orchestra.
